<br /> 15. Employment.Beck agrees that it had not employed or retained any company or person,other than a
<br /> bona fide employee working solely for Beck, to solicit or secure this Agreement and that it has not paid
<br /> or agreed to pay any company or person, other than a bona fide employee working solely for Beck, any
<br /> fee, commission, percentage, brokerage fee, gifts, or any other consideration, contingent upon or
<br /> resulting from the award or making of this Agreement. For breach or violation of this section, the City
<br /> shall have the right to annul this Agreement without liability or, in its discretion, to deduct from the
<br /> Agreement price or consideration or otherwise recover, the full amount of such fee, commission,
<br /> percentage,brokerage fee,gift, or contingent fee.
<br /> 16. Audits and Inspections. At any time during normal business hours and as often as the City may
<br /> deem necessary, Beck shall make available to the City for the City's examination all of the Beck's
<br /> records and documents with respect to all matters covered by this Agreement and, furthermore,Beck will
<br /> permit the City to audit,examine and make copies,excerpts or transcripts from such records, and to make
<br /> audits of all contracts, invoices, materials, payrolls,records of personnel, conditions of employment and
<br /> other data relating to all matters covered by this Agreement.
<br /> 17. City of Everett Business License. Beck agrees to obtain a City of Everett business license prior to
<br /> performing any work pursuant to this Agreement.
<br /> 18. State of Washington Requirements. Beck agrees to register and obtain any State of Washington
<br /> business licenses, Department of Revenue account and/or unified business identifier number as required
<br /> by RCW 50.04.140 and 51.08.195 prior to performing any work pursuant to this Agreement.
<br /> 18. Compliance with Federal, State and Local Laws. Beck shall comply with and obey all federal,
<br /> state and local laws, regulations, and ordinances applicable to the operation of its business and to its
<br /> performance of work hereunder.
